I am actually doing a variation of a sit up that is easier on the back but still keeps the original intention of a sit up called a "crunch it up" from the workout book "You Are Your Own Gym". It's the same as a sit up except, you keep your arms crossed over your chest, squeeze your core together and come up until your elbows touch your thighs, and then you go back down. Maybe you can try this out and see if it sucks or not.
